Partnerships
Collaborating with global steel can makers aligns Soudronic machine specs to real production needs, with joint trials typically validating throughput gains (often 10–25%), seam quality metrics and uptime targets above 95% in 2024 tests. Feedback loops drive rapid design tweaks and software updates; partnerships frequently include pilot line deployments and customer reference sites to de-risk installations and shorten ramp-up times.
In 2024 Soudronic partners with leading control-system vendors such as Siemens, Rockwell and Mitsubishi to deliver standardized PLC-based automation, co-engineering interfaces for robots, sensors and motion control using OPC UA, MQTT and TSN. Agreements mandate IEC 62443 cybersecurity measures, remote-service VPN/edge capabilities and joint roadmaps for Industry 4.0 feature upgrades and lifecycle upgrades.
Soudronic secures high-spec transformers, welding wheels, electrodes, drives and bearings with dual-sourcing (minimum 2 suppliers per critical part) to mitigate supply risk and cost volatility. Co-development of long-life tooling has extended tool life ~30%, cutting downtime ~25% and scrap ~20%. Rigorous performance testing limits interplant variance to under 5%.
System integrators and line builders
In 2024 Soudronic prioritized partnerships with system integrators and line builders for full bodymaker, decorator and conveying fit-outs, harmonizing speeds, buffers and changeover routines to optimize line stability. Shared commissioning plans reduced ramp-up times and defects on 2024 projects. Joint training for operators and maintenance teams improved OEE recovery and uptime.

Research institutes and universities
Engage in R&D on resistance welding, materials behavior and energy efficiency, leveraging Horizon Europe co-funding (total budget €95.5 billion for 2021–2027) to advance 2024 projects.
Access university metallurgy, heat-profile and seam-analytics labs for microstructure and seam integrity characterization, co-author ISO/industry welding best-practices and host internships to secure engineering talent pipelines.

Activities
R&D focuses on designing power supplies, tailored waveforms and optimized cooling to improve seam integrity, with 2024 pilot-line data showing a 35% reduction in seam defects and 22% lower energy per weld. Prototype electrode materials and geometries are tested to extend life by 40% and reduce changeover time. Thermal-profile simulations cut distortion and energy use, while customer trials validate scalability at up to 1,200 units/day.
Engineer modular high-speed welders and integrated systems capable of up to 450 cans/min, with precision machining, assembly and end-of-line quality testing to ensure uptime and reliability. Equipment is configurable for multiple can diameters, metals and coatings, supporting common formats across beverage and aerosol markets. Lean practices implemented in 2024 cut lead times and production costs by double-digit percentages.
Integrate welders with feeders, bodymakers, inspection and conveyors to achieve line throughputs of 800–1,500 cans/min and first-pass yield >99% during commissioning. Program PLCs, HMIs and safety systems to IEC 61508/ISO 13849 plant standards. Execute FAT and SAT to verify throughput and quality KPIs and provide 16–40 hours of operator training plus SOPs and handover documentation.
After-sales service and spares
Provide global preventive and corrective maintenance, stocking critical spares and consumables to minimize downtime; remote diagnostics with predictive alerts — industry data 2024 shows predictive maintenance can reduce unplanned downtime by up to 30% — and SLA-backed performance dashboards with monthly KPI reporting.

Customer training and process optimization
Deliver comprehensive operator and maintenance training curricula and audit production lines to cut scrap (benchmarks 15–25% reduction in 2024), energy use (8–12% savings) and changeover time (20–30% faster); implement best-practice weld schedules and recipes and benchmark performance to plan continuous improvement using KPIs and OEE targets.
